I was going through my old URL’s and I came across this, the Seamaster, America’s only attempt at making a jet flying boat for military use.

Engines: Four Allison J75-P-2 turbojet engines (P6M-2).
P6M-2 Seamaster Multi-jet attack/ reconnaissance seaplane.
4 (pilot, copilot, navigator / radio operator, flight test engineer).
Armament: Two flexible aft firing 20mm cannon in tail; rotary bomb bay capable of dispensing 30,000 lb (13,605 kg) of ordnance (bombs, mines, depth charges, nuclear)
The P6M-2 #138822 crashed near Odessa, Delaware Nov 9, 1956 due to faulty elevator jack. Crew of 4 ejected safely.
